Can silk be washed? Will it shrink?
It can be washed in water, and the treated silk clothes shrink little. Generally, before making clothes, shrinkage treatment has been done, so most of the ready-made clothes bought are not shrinkage. Unless you buy silk clothes and find a tailor to make them, you must first pass through the water to make clothes. Generally, they will not shrink too much. Silk fabrics are easy to shrink, generally about 1-2 cm, generally do not worry. If you want to make clothes, just put your silk fabrics in the water and soak a little. How to prevent shrinkage of silk fabrics
1. Disperse the fabric first to remove dust or sundries (especially to prevent colored sundries from fading onto the fabric);
2. Shake salt in cold water at a ratio of 0.2 grams per meter and gently soak the fabric for 10-15 minutes. It can keep the color and prevent the fabric from hardening.
3. Rinse it several times with clear water; gently rub it with your hands when washing, and do not wring it forcefully after washing, so as to avoid wrinkling of the clothes. In order to keep the silk bright and soft, a few drops of white vinegar can be added to the final rinse in clear water.
4. When washing, alkaline detergent and soap should not be used, but neutral detergent must be selected. In order to keep silk bright and soft, a few drops of white vinegar can be added to the final rinse in clear water.
5. When washing, gently rub it with your hands and rinse it several times with clear water. After washing, do not twist and twist, should be carefully picked up clothes, neatly spread on a clean bath towel, from one end with a bath towel slowly rolled up clothes, in order to absorb most of the moisture, so as not to wrinkle clothes.
6. After washing, you should choose a ventilated place to dry and turn the inside of the clothes over to air. Because silk clothes are easy to fade, the sun exposure has great damage to the fabric and color of clothes.
Daily Maintenance Knowledge of Silk
1. Silk clothes should be washed immediately after sweating.
2. Do not hang silk clothes on hard metal hooks to prevent damage to the silk surface.
3. When silk is not worn, camphor balls should not be used, otherwise it is easy to embrittle.
4. Ironing temperature should be 100 degrees, preferably lined.
